What makes a diamond truly unique?

So, what exactly is it about a diamond that makes it stand out from other beautiful gems? Well, a big part of it is its remarkable hardness, which means it can resist scratches better than almost anything else. But it's also about how it handles light. A diamond has a very high refractive index, which basically means light bends a lot when it goes into the stone, and then it gets split into all the colors of the rainbow. This is what gives it that fiery look, that incredible sparkle that seems to dance. It's almost like a tiny prism, creating its own light show.

Then there's the way they are cut. A skilled craftsman can shape a diamond in a way that maximizes this play of light, ensuring that as much light as possible enters the stone and reflects back to your eye. This careful work, you know, really brings out the best in the diamond, turning a raw stone into a brilliant gem. It's not just about the material itself, but the artistry involved in preparing it to truly shine. This combination of natural properties and human skill is what makes each diamond, in a way, a little work of art.
